Moving the Needle on Student Outcomes with a Holistic Assessment Strategy

Webinar guide

Connect assessment practices to clearer instruction and stronger student outcomes

Use this session guide to focus your viewing on how holistic assessment strategies can reduce fragmentation and support clearer data use across classrooms and districts.

Session Takeaways

  • 1 How can districts reduce disconnected assessment practices? Explore how formative, interim, and summative assessments can work together as one cohesive strategy instead of separate testing moments.
  • 2 What does a holistic assessment strategy help educators see? Learn how aligned assessment data can give teachers and leaders a clearer view of student understanding, instructional needs, and next steps.
  • 3 How can assessment data support student outcomes? Consider how systemwide alignment can make data more useful for planning, classroom decisions, and targeted support for student growth.
